Zip Code of Charleston, IL: Find the Code Fast

Located in central Illinois, Charleston serves as the county seat of Coles County and carries the zip code of 61920. This specific numeric designation is the key that unlocks efficient mail delivery and geographic identification for the city and its surrounding areas. Understanding this code is essential for anyone looking to send mail or navigate the region.

Geographic Context of the 61920 Area

The 61920 zip code covers the primary urban center of Charleston, Illinois, extending to include nearby communities and rural addresses in the immediate vicinity. This area is positioned in east-central Illinois, placing it within a prime agricultural and manufacturing region. The geographic coordinates for this location are approximately 39.4753° N latitude and 88.1775° W longitude, situating it near major transportation arteries that have historically driven the city's growth.

Historical Significance of Charleston

Charleston was founded in 1825 and quickly established itself as a vital hub due to its location along the National Road. The introduction of the railroad in the mid-19th century solidified its role as a center for commerce and transportation. The implementation of the 61920 zip code was a natural evolution of this growth, formalizing the postal infrastructure needed to serve a burgeoning population. The city is perhaps most famously associated with the Lincoln family, who lived here during the period when Abraham Lincoln practiced law in the Eighth Judicial Circuit.

Economic and Educational Hub

The economy of the 61920 area is diverse, blending the strengths of education, healthcare, and industry. Eastern Illinois University, located within the zip code boundaries, is a major employer and cultural anchor for the community. The presence of the university ensures a steady flow of young professionals and contributes to a vibrant local arts scene. Additionally, the region benefits from manufacturing plants and agricultural businesses that provide stable employment for residents.
